The Moon serves as a platform for scientific experiment since Mission Apollo. A very powerful experiments regarding lunar dynamics and selenodesy include: lunar laser ranging to 5 lunar retroreflectors (Apollo 11/14/15, Luna 17/21), the GRAIL experiment which measured the lunar gravitational subject with unprecedented accuracy, and the Lunar Reconnaissance Orbiter (LRO) spacecraft that provides high-decision mapping and altimetry. To be able to take part in trendy astrometric and geodetic VLBI observations, an orbital VLBI telescope has to alter targets fast. The first, 8-meter HALCA (Hirabayashi et al., 2000), additionally identified by its program title VSOP, provided VLBI observations from 1997 to 2003. The second, 10-meter RadioAstron (Kardashev et al., 2013), also referred to as Spectr-R, launched in 2011 and is still operational. The lunar laser ranging-currently the most precise instrument to review the lunar physical librations-has low sensitivity to the rotation of the Moon around the Moon-Earth course (see Fig. 1). The brand new VLBI station can achieve that sensitivity whether it is positioned exterior the central space of the lunar disc.
